2.8MHz, High Voltage, High Precision, Low Noise Rail-to-Rail Output, Dual Amps

FEATURES

? Low Offset Voltage: 120μV (MAX)

? Rail-to-Rail Output Swing

? 4.5V to 36V Single Supply Operation

? Voltage Gain: 135dB (TYP)

? PSRR: 145dB (TYP)

? CMRR: 125dB (TYP)

? 0.1Hz to 10Hz Noise: 1μVP-P

? 56nV/Hz Voltage Noise Density at 1kHz

? Gain-Bandwidth Product: 1.5MHz

? Low Supply Current: 480μA/Amplifier (TYP)

? Overload Recovery Time: 3μs (TYP)

? -40℃ to +125℃ Operating Temperature Range

? Available in Green SOIC-8 Package

DESCRIPTION

The dual SGMOP17C-2 is a rail-to-rail output, low noise and high precision operational amplifier which has low input offset voltage, and bias current. It is guaranteed to operate from 4.5V to 36V single supply.

The rail-to-rail output swing provided by the SGMOP17C-2 makes both high-side and low-side sensing easy. The combination of characteristics makes the SGMOP17C-2 good choice for temperature, position and pressure sensors, medical equipment and strain gauge amplifiers, or any other 4.5V to 36V application requiring precision and long term stability.

The dual SGMOP17C-2 is available in Green SOIC-8 package. It is specified over the extended -40℃ to +125℃ temperature range.
